V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X  ›  yanqiyu  ›  全部回复第 5 页 / 共 36 页
回复总数  710
1  2  3  4  5  6  7  8  9  10 ... 36  
292 天前
回复了 vituralfuture 创建的主题 Linux Linux 是如何隐藏`DIR`结构体定义的
因为除了 libc 内部之外不需要接触到 DIR 这个结构的成员

结构体的定义就是告诉编译器,结构体的成员排布(每个成员的偏移,结构体的大小),要是编译器用不到这些信息就不会要求必须看到定义。( C++ 管这叫做 odr-use ,但是不知道 C 有没有类似的术语,也可以类比前向声明的时候不需要具体定义)

要是没有用到具体定义的翻译单元,就没必要让编译器看到结构体的定义。然后包含这个结构体的定义的头文件大概没有被发布出来,只是被一些内部函数的定义的代码用到了(就是编译 libc 的时候有,但是在 libc 安装的时候没有被拷贝出来)。
294 天前
回复了 Apple2023 创建的主题 微信 微信 Google Play 版怎么样,推荐下载吗
targetSDK 是 33 ,在高版本 Android 上可以单独给相册权限
298 天前
回复了 wisefree 创建的主题 C++ C++ 如果通过解析字符串定义一个结构体
感觉是 jit 的活
得看解析的啥域名
313 天前
回复了 cnt2ex 创建的主题 Linux 想起之前 deepin 爆出的严重安全问题
记得 deepin 有魔改加自己的 pam 模块,可能是什么 pam 涉及用奇怪的方式处理密码然后没处理对?
--metrics 0.0.0.0:8000 没必要开,是在 8000 开一个 metrics 服务器,可以监控 cloudflared 的状态
--edge-ip-version 6 是用 ipv6 连接 cloudflare
@ljq29 `--protocol http2` 在 tunnel 后面
比如我的 docker cmd 就是 tunnel --protocol http2 --metrics 0.0.0.0:8000 --edge-ip-version 6 run --token ...
@cxsz 用甲骨文的 arm 实例,至少 1Gbps 能保证了
还有这东西会默认 quic/udp ,我刚看了下在我这儿切换到 http2 能快好几倍
要是 ipv4 慢可以试试 ipv6
320 天前
回复了 geekyihh 创建的主题 NAS 求助: 黑群晖 nas 内网下载只有上传的一半
ip -s -s link show <devname>
以及检查下
/proc/net/softnet_stat
看看有无因为网卡接收缓冲区爆掉了导致的丢包
设备把自己模拟成了 512 的扇区大小(512e),虽然硬件是 4K ,所以分区 4K 对齐,然后文件系统块也是 4K 倍数所有访问就是对齐的了。

至于为什么要这么做是兼容性问题,抛弃这个模拟的设备行为叫做 4Kn ,不是那么常见
所以写错了指的是那个 -I 变成了 -|? 我猜就是某一个抄文章的用 OCR 翻车了然后大家抄来抄去带来的结果

置于两边都 Accept ,这得分情况,要是两边都是信任环境,这么做挺好。但是有一边不信任,一般做法是一边无条件 accept ,但是另一个方向只接受 established, related
334 天前
回复了 zenfsharp 创建的主题 程序员 各位大佬已经开始用 Podman 了吗
我最早被迫迁移到 podman 是跟着 cgroupv2 一起走的
之后发现还挺好用就全部搬过来了
最近觉得 Quadlet 还挺好玩的,把容器管理全部交给了 systemd
https://docs.podman.io/en/latest/markdown/podman-systemd.unit.5.html

甚至于 systemctl status 还能正确统计容器的资源占用(网络/磁盘 IO 以及内存/CPU 占用),也更容易处理容器和普通 systemd unit 之间的依赖关系
1  2  3  4  5  6  7  8  9  10 ... 36  
关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1098 人在线   最高记录 6679   ·     Select Language
创意工作者们的社区
World is powered by solitude
VERSION: 3.9.8.5 · 28ms · UTC 19:02 · PVG 03:02 · LAX 11:02 · JFK 14:02
Developed with CodeLauncher
♥ Do have faith in what you're doing.